Das Windows-Subsystem für Linux (WSL) ist eine effiziente Möglichkeit, die Vorteile verschiedener Linux-Betriebssysteme auf Windows 10-PCs und -Laptops zu nutzen. Mit WSL können Linux-Apps direkt auf einem Windows 10-System ausgeführt werden, ohne Virtualisierungssoftware wie VirtualBox oder VMware zu verwenden. Die WSL ist für Windows 10 und Windows Server 2019 verfügbar.
Windows Subsystem for Linux (WSL) ist eine von Microsoft entwickelte Kompatibilitätsschicht zum Ausführen von Linux-Binärdateien. Es enthält keinen Linux-Kernel-Code. Vielmehr verwendet es eine Linux-kompatible Kernel-Schnittstelle. Der Nachteil von WSL besteht darin, dass es nicht in der Lage ist, alle Linux-Software auszuführen, insbesondere solche, die Linux-Kernel-Dienste erfordern.
Wir können Linux-Apps im grafischen Modus ausführen, indem wir den Open-Source-X11-Server auf Windows 10 (Hosts) installieren. Aufgrund fehlender Audio- oder Hardwarebeschleunigung wäre die Leistung jedoch schlecht.
WSL bietet viele Vorteile, z. B. muss der Benutzer keine virtuelle Maschine installieren, um Linux-Anwendungen zu testen. man kann Apache- (LAMP-Stack) und Nginx-Webserver nativ unter Windows 10 installieren und erstellen; verschiedene Arten von Linux-Distributionssystemen, die als Apps verfügbar sind, wie Debian, Ubuntu, Kali Linux und OpenSuse; Verbrauchen Sie im Vergleich zu virtuellen Maschinen nur geringe Ressourcen. im Dateisystem navigieren; Verwendung von Befehlszeilen-Linux-Apps über Bash und mehr … Sehen wir uns nun an, wie man das Windows-Subsystem für Linux unter Windows 10 oder Windows Server 2019 installiert. Die WSL ist für ältere Windows-Versionen nicht verfügbar.
Aktivieren Sie das Windows-Subsystem für Linux (WSL) unter Windows 10
- OffenBedienfeld
- Klicken Sie aufProgrammeOption
- Wählen Sie die ausSchalten Sie Windows-Funktionen ein oder aus
- Scrollen Sie nach unten und finden SieWindows-Subsystem für Linux
- Wenn es angezeigt wird, wählen Sie es ausKontrollkästchenund klicken Sie aufdas OKTaste.
- DerWindows-Subsystem für Linux (ASL)wird automatisch erhalteninstalliertin wenigen Minuten auf dem System verfügbar.
- Klicken Sie nach der Installation aufJetzt neu startenTaste.
- Öffnen Sie nun den Microsoft Windows Store und suchen Sie nach Linux
- Installieren Sie eine der verfügbaren Open-Source-Linux-Apps unter Windows 10
Schritt-für-Schritt-Installation mit Screenshots
Schritt 1:Klicken Sie auf Windows-Startmenüund navigieren Sie, um das Bedienfeld zu öffnen.
Schritt 2:Über die Systemsteuerung:Klicken Sie auf „Schalten Sie Windows-Funktionen ein oder aus”-Option. Alternativ können Sie nach suchenGeben Sie es direkt in das Windows-Suchfeld ein.
Schritt 3:Scrollen Sie nach unten, und Sie werden eine Option für findenWindows-Subsystem für Linux.Davor ist ein Kasten angebracht. Klicken Sie darauf, um es zu überprüfen, und klicken Sie dannDieOKKlicken Sie auf die Schaltfläche, um die WSL unter Windows 10 zu installieren.
Schritt 4:Wenn Sie aufgefordert werden, das System neu zu starten, tun Sie dies.
Schritt 5: Gehen Sie nach der Installation zum Microsoft Store und laden Sie die Linux-App herunter, um damit zu spielen.
Schritt 6:Wenn Sie nach dem Begriff „Linux“ suchen, wird „Linux von Windows-, Debian-, Ubuntu-, OpenSuse-Enterprise-Server- und Kali-Linux-Umgebungen ausführen“ angezeigt. Wählen Sie diejenige aus, mit der Sie arbeiten möchten, um sie herunterzuladen und zu installieren. Hier installieren wir Ubuntu 18.04.
Schritt 7:Sobald wir Ubuntu oder andere Linux-Apps unter Windows installiert haben, können wir einfach in das Suchfeld gehen und deren Namen eingeben. Wir haben beispielsweise Ubuntu installiert, also haben wir Ubuntu eingegeben.
Schritt 8: Sobald Sie Ubuntus Bash unter Windows öffnen, können Sie die nativen Linux-Befehle direkt auf Windows 10-Systemen ausführen. Sie können jetzt einen Apache-Webserver (LAMP) einrichten, ohne dass WAMP- oder XAMPP-ähnliche Server erforderlich sind. Alle Dateien der Linux-Apps werden ohne Widerspruch zu Windows-Dateien auf Ihrem Laufwerk C gespeichert.
Wir haben versucht, Apache und PHP unter Ubuntu auf dem Windows 10-Subsystem für Linux einzurichten, und es hat perfekt funktioniert. Es verlief reibungslos und leistungsstärker als die Installation einer virtuellen Maschine mit VirtualBox oder einer anderen Virtualisierungssoftware.
Auf diese Weise kann jeder das Subsystem für Linux unter Windows aktivieren, um verschiedene Linux-Befehle zu testen, ohne große Kompromisse bei den Hardwareressourcen einzugehen.
Weitere nützliche Ressourcen:














